God's Glory : Perfume or Poison?

God's Glory is indeed a powerful thing! If you need proof just you check through the Scriptures. Wherever God's Glory was/is present, things certainly were/are different. Moses for example had spent so much time with God that his face was radiant and the people could not look upon it (baba Moses didn't even see God's face oh! Imagine!). It's not hard to see that God's Glory is desirable in anyone's life.

However the effect of God's Glory depends on who you are and how you relate with it. How do I mean? God's Glory is a wonderful thing to His children but to the children of the devil (a.k.a all non-children of God) , it's a terrible and terrifying reality (much too terrible to withstand). That's the who you are angle.

From the how you relate angle let me simplify by using an example: We all make use or have made use of body creams or lotions (whatever you call them๐Ÿ‘€). These lotions are very useful when applied on the body as instructed but have you ever swallowed your cream? Probably not! Be that as it may I trust that you can imagine what the outcome would be.

As children of God, permit me to say that God's Glory is as they say "for external use only". Don't get me wrong I'm not saying that God's Glory doesn't dwell within us as well. What I'm saying is that you shouldn't swallow it. God is a jealous and great God. Sharing His glory with any man is not His method. His glory should cover you and people should see it no doubt(trust me they may not know what it is but they see it). Never you try to ascribe glory for ANYTHING (no matter how trivial it may seem) to anyone other than God. Your success is not by your power neither is your waking up! Give God His property!

I've come to realise that even as Christians there's this stupid thing in us that wants to just share in God's Glory (err let me just take small๐Ÿ˜ž). NO NO NO!!! "All the glory must be to the LORD for He is worthy of our praise and no man on earth should give glory to himself.  All the glory must be to the Lord". Notice the song which is got from scripture says ALL not SOME or MOST. Biko, God didn't say pay tithe on His glory. He doesn't want 10%, He DEMANDS and DESERVES  100%.

"Haba brother, how can anyone eat God's Glory?". Hold on! I can think of two ways to cause an accident: 1. Drive intentionally into someone or 2. Be careless and fail to move out of the way when you approach a vehicle or it approaches you. Same holds for depriving God of His glory. You can actively or passively rob Him. Two Biblical parallels I use to buttress this point.

Remember the rich fool who said "I will do blah blah blah" in Luke 12 from verse 18. He in his articulating his plans failed to give God glory for past successes and leaned on his own power and God called him a fool which makes sense (remember the fool says in his heart that there is no God which was essentially what he did by not acknowledging Him). We know how he ended(if you don't, pick up a Bible and read๐Ÿ˜›).

Character two, Uncle Herod in Acts 12:22 on the flip side didn't ascribe glory to himself directly but failed to ascribe the glory to God which essentially had the same consequence as Uncle rich fool's case.

Ha! So many of us are like the rich fool but many more are like Herod. When someone says something about what "you've done" that was excellent, do you immediately return the glory to God? If not repent and remember God sees your heart so if you say "thank God or glory to God or it's God" with your mouth and in your heart something else echoes, you're deceiving yourself and stealing God's glory which could be fatal. Give God his property oh.

I used to be guilty of not giving God glory as though my achievements were by my power but God taught me a lesson. Let me share it as I conclude. The lesson is "you can humble yourself or I (God) can humble you". How? I (by God's grace) have been told that my voice is wonderful(thank God for the voice) and time ago I focused on the gift rather than the giver. In school, in my chapel I had become a mini-celebrity and it got to my head unbeknownst to me; a friend said she knew I could sing and I was holding back and I audibly agreed with her. Ladies and gentlemen, that same week my Heavenly Father disgraced me before those who praised me. I went and I sang off-key๐Ÿ˜ข๐ŸŽค๐Ÿ’”and that demoralised me so terribly๐Ÿ˜ฃ๐Ÿ˜ญ (thank God for recovery). I thought I would never sing again but thank God He took me down to bring me up! So my people humble yourself before God and He will exalt you. When you give God His glory, He has nothing to gain by shaming you so wise up!
